| extern "C" jlong Java_android_media_cts_NdkInputSurface_eglGetDisplay(JNIEnv * /*env*/, jclass /*clazz*/) { |
| |
| EGLDisplay eglDisplay = eglGetDisplay(EGL_DEFAULT_DISPLAY); |
| if (eglDisplay == EGL_NO_DISPLAY) { |
| return 0; |
| } |
| |
| EGLint major, minor; |
| if (!eglInitialize(eglDisplay, &major, &minor)) { |
| return 0; |
| } |
| |
| return reinterpret_cast<jlong>(eglDisplay); |
| |
| } |
| |
| extern "C" jlong Java_android_media_cts_NdkInputSurface_eglChooseConfig( |
| JNIEnv * /*env*/, jclass /*clazz*/, jlong eglDisplay) { |
| |
| // Configure EGL for recordable and OpenGL ES 2.0. We want enough RGB bits |
| // to minimize artifacts from possible YUV conversion. |
| EGLint attribList[] = { |
| EGL_RED_SIZE, 8, |
| EGL_GREEN_SIZE, 8, |
| EGL_BLUE_SIZE, 8, |
| EGL_RENDERABLE_TYPE, EGL_OPENGL_ES2_BIT, |
| EGL_RECORDABLE_ANDROID, 1, |
| EGL_NONE |
| }; |
| |
| EGLConfig configs[1]; |
| EGLint numConfigs[1]; |
| if (!eglChooseConfig(reinterpret_cast<EGLDisplay>(eglDisplay), attribList, configs, 1, numConfigs)) { |
| return 0; |
| } |
| return reinterpret_cast<jlong>(configs[0]); |
| |
| } |
| |
| extern "C" jlong Java_android_media_cts_NdkInputSurface_eglCreateContext( |
| JNIEnv * /*env*/, jclass /*clazz*/, jlong eglDisplay, jlong eglConfig) { |
| |
| // Configure context for OpenGL ES 2.0. |
| int attrib_list[] = { |
| EGL_CONTEXT_CLIENT_VERSION, 2, |
| EGL_NONE |
| }; |
| |
| EGLConfig eglContext = eglCreateContext( |
| reinterpret_cast<EGLDisplay>(eglDisplay), |
| reinterpret_cast<EGLConfig>(eglConfig), |
| EGL_NO_CONTEXT, |
| attrib_list); |
| |
| if (eglGetError() != EGL_SUCCESS) { |
| return 0; |
| } |
| |
| return reinterpret_cast<jlong>(eglContext); |
| |
| } |
